Integrating Choko Cat into Your Design Workflow

Choosing the right font is only the first step. Using it effectively is what separates good design from great design. Here’s a practical guide to working with Choko Cat.

Evaluate the Project Fit: Before you commit, consider your project's overall tone. Choko Cat is perfect for projects that aim to be friendly, creative, and engaging. It might not be the best choice for a law firm's annual report, but it could be perfect for the same firm's internal team-building event poster. Always align the font's personality with your project's goals.

Master the Font Pairing: A display font like Choko Cat needs a reliable partner for body text. The key is contrast. Pair it with a clean, neutral sans serif font for readability in paragraphs. Fonts like Open Sans, Lato, or Montserrat often work well, providing a calm backdrop that lets Choko Cat's personality shine in headlines. Avoid pairing it with another highly decorative script font or handwritten font, as this can create visual chaos.

Leverage Included Styles: A good premium font often comes with more than just the basic alphabet. Check if Choko Cat includes stylistic alternates, ligatures, or multilingual support. These features can add even more uniqueness to your designs, allowing you to customize certain letters for a more hand-crafted feel in logos or special headings.

Prioritize Readability: While it's tempting to use such a charming font everywhere, always prioritize readability. Choko Cat is best used at larger sizes for headlines and titles. For body copy, always opt for a more traditional serif or sans serif font to ensure your message is clear and easy to read. Test your designs at different sizes and on various screens to ensure legibility.
